It's here! My jacket showed up this evening.

Specs:
30's Halfbelt in Seal Horsehide
Size L/44
Wine Red Satin Lining
Talon Repro zippers

Things I modded:
Tilted front pockets
Trimmed sleeves 8-7-6 (I haven't measured to see if they did this yet)
Straight back yoke
Zipper 1.5” up from bottom front hem.

Here are a few pictures. It was already dark outside, so hopefully I can post some better ones with natural light soon.

Straight out of the box:

Initial thoughts: I’m still on the fence about the color. It is very dark— which I expected, but having seen the pull-up HH, now I’m not sure which I like better. I’ll have to see it in the daylight tomorrow. There is some really interesting grain, which I like. There are definitely some variations in thickness throughout, but I don’t think it is that much of an issue. My only previous (limited) experience with horsehide is with vintage jackets. The sleeve leather feels a bit thinner than what I know from vintage examples. Out of the box, the finish was a bit dry and matte, so I went ahead and hit it with some conditioner— a combo of Bick 4 and some Black Rock. That softened it up and gave it a bit of a dull shine that I prefer:

I really love the lining. I went with the wine red. I asked for rayon satin. I don’t know if this is the rayon or poly, but whatever it is feels great and makes the jacket easy to put on. The color is deeper and less pink than in these pictures.

I requested the “Western Style” and horsehide interior labels.

I am very happy with the fit. I’ll try to post some fit pictures at some point.

Overall, I’m pretty happy with the whole thing! If I were to do it over, there are a few things I might have done differently, though:

Zippers: I requested the Talon repros, which are fine, but I think I might have preferred brass color. Also, I probably would go with a narrower pull, as this bell one kind of sticks out a bit more than I like. Also, I ended up with a chest pocket pull that I don’t like (it was in one of the reference pictures I sent, so I guess they assumed that was what I wanted). I already removed that and replaced it with the traditional ring type (which you can currently get a pack of five of on ebay— just search “vintage pull ring zipper”).

Cuffs: I think I would go with either simplified cuffs like @ton312 got, or perhaps with strap cuffs. These are fine, but are a bit thick and barrel out a little. Hopefully they will relax some— they still have a bit of a crease from shipping.

Hardware: If I did it again, I might see if they have different halfbelt strap buckles. The ones I got work fine, but are a little bit rough cast and look a little too modern to me. Not that big of deal, but I might end up replacing them at some point.

I put mine through the wash to see if they shrink. And they didn't. And to see if the paint would peel. And they didn't. Just checking up on Shawn's horsehide quality before I get more jackets in the new horse hides.
Now seeing all the browns I think either Seal or Pull up are the better choices. Mid brown is like the old russet goat, the middle child. But mine does feel thicker (mid brown). So it would be interesting to find out how much other 44 jackets in different color horses weighs. Mine weighed in at exactly 4.8lbs according to my bath room scale and my math skills. Just under 5lbs. Weight is right in the middle too.
